Notes on modular origami modular models are where simple modules are first folded, these simple modules are then lock together without the use of glue to form the complete model. In geometry, an icosidodecahedron is a polyhedron with twenty icosi triangular faces and twelve dodeca pentagonal faces. An icosidodecahedron has 30 identical vertices, with two triangles and two pentagons meeting at each, and 60 identical edges, each separating a triangle from a pentagon.
